735
英雄联盟
微信对方正在输入时机的显示机制
在微信聊天中,当对方正在输入时,聊天输入框上方会出现“对方正在输入...”的提示。这一提示的显示时机受到多种因素的影响,具体如下:
发送消息时的触发
当一方发送消息时,如果对方此时正在输入,则会触发“对方正在输入...”提示的显示。值得注意的是,只有当对方在发送消息时仍在输入状态时,才会出现此提示。
接收消息时的触发
当一方收到消息时,也会触发“对方正在输入...”提示的显示。这是因为微信会预先加载对方的消息,以便在对方发送消息时能够快速显示。在预加载过程中,如果对方正在输入,则也会显示此提示。
网络状态的影响
网络状态也会影响“对方正在输入...”提示的显示时机。如果网络延迟较大,则提示可能会延迟出现,甚至可能完全不显示。相反,如果网络状态良好,则提示会迅速出现。
设备性能的影响
设备性能也会影响提示的显示时机。在处理能力较弱的设备上,提示可能会出现延迟,而在性能较强的设备上,提示会更迅速地显示。
手动输入的影响
如果对方正在手动输入消息(而不是使用语音输入),则提示可能会显示较长时间。这是因为手动输入需要更多的处理时间,从而导致提示延迟消失。
微信版本的差异
微信版本的差异也会影响提示的显示时机。不同的微信版本可能采用不同的机制来处理提示的显示,导致在不同版本中出现不同的显示规律。
其他因素的影响
除了上述因素外,还有其他一些因素也会影响“对方正在输入...”提示的显示时机,例如:
- 对方是否在使用第三方输入法
- 对方是否同时打开了多个微信聊天窗口
- 后台运行的应用程序数量
如何避免频繁收到“对方正在输入...”提示
如果你经常收到“对方正在输入...”提示,并觉得它影响了你的聊天体验,可以通过以下方法避免:
- 关闭微信的预加载功能,可以在微信设置中找到此选项。
- 限制在聊天过程中同时打开的微信窗口数量。
- 减少后台运行的应用程序数量,释放设备资源。
总之,“对方正在输入...”提示的显示时机受多种因素影响,包括发送和接收消息的时间、网络状态、设备性能、手动输入的影响、微信版本以及其他一些因素。通过了解这些因素,你可以更好地控制提示的显示,从而获得更舒适的聊天体验。
最后更新:2025-01-13 14:41:45